According to economic observers, the U.S. Federal Reserve is facing a critical decision-making moment. Although most officials believe that it is inevitable to continue implementing interest rate cuts in the future, there are significant internal disagreements regarding the specific timing and conditions.
Currently, within the Federal Reserve, there are three different groups regarding the issue of interest rate cuts. Some officials advocate for a cautious wait-and-see approach, hoping to see more economic data to support a rate cut decision; another faction is concerned that excessive waiting may have negative consequences; and a portion of individuals fall in between, seeking a balance.
It is worth noting the remarks of Federal Reserve Chairman Powell at the upcoming press conference. Market participants will closely watch whether he will hint at a possible rate cut in September, and whether other Federal Reserve officials will lay the groundwork for a potential rate cut at the next meeting in their subsequent public speeches.
The internal debate surrounding interest rate cuts highlights the complexity of the current economic situation. The Federal Reserve faces the challenge of seeking a balance between inflation pressures, employment market performance, and overall economic growth. Future decisions made by the Federal Reserve will not only impact the domestic economy of the United States but may also have profound effects on global financial markets.
With the continuous updates of economic data and changes in the international situation, there are still many uncertainties regarding the direction of the Federal Reserve's policies. Investors and policymakers will closely monitor the remarks of Federal Reserve officials and the results of subsequent meetings in hopes of gaining clearer policy guidance.
